Description:
Expanded Metal mesh is made by slitting and stretching metal sheets to create diamond shaped openings. This practical and versatile product line forms screens, window security panels, machine guards and more. Decorative Expanded items are popular in shelving, signage and ceiling tile applications. Expanded Metal is supplied in a Standard (Raised) diamond pattern or a Flattened variety, and materials include Aluminium, Carbon Steel, Galvanized Steel and Stainless Steel.

Expanded Metal Mesh Terms
Here is a brief list of stainless steel expanded metal terms that you need to know:
- Strands. This is the term for the solid metal portions of the expanded metal grating. In the diagram at the top of the article, the strands are 0.107" wide.
- Bonds. This is the term for intersections of strands.
- Short Way of Design (SWD). The distance between the centers of bond strands in the mesh when measured along the short diamond diagonal. To illustrate this, in a diamond pattern shape like “<>,” the SWD would be measured from top to bottom. In the diagram above, the SWD would be approximately 0.372" (0.265" SWO plus 0.107" of strand thickness).
- Long Way of Design (LWD). The distance between the centers of bond strands in the mesh when measured along the long diamond diagonal. In a diamond pattern shape “<>,” LWD would be measured from right to left. In the diagram above, the LWD would be approximately 1.107" (1" LWO plus 0.107" of strand thickness).
- Short Way of Opening (SWO). The distance between the inside edges between bonds when measured across the short diamond diagonal. The difference from SWD is that SWO measures open space, while SWD measures the space from the center of one bond strand to the next. In the diagram above, the SWO would be 0.265".
- Long Way of Opening (LWO). The distance between the inside edges between bond strands when measured across the long diamond diagonal. Like with SWO, the difference between LWO and LWD is that LWO measures open space only, while LWD measures to the center of a bond strand. In the diagram above, the LWO would be 1".
- Strand Thickness. A measure of the thickness of a strand of expanded metal.
- Strand Width. How wide a strand of expanded metal is

Application:
Stainless steel expanded metal has a widely applications in architectural,commercial,industrial and decoration with the higher acid and alkali-resistance requirements.Such as security,equipment guards, flooring, walkways,decoration,strainer,filter,etc.
